Orchestra BioMed

Quarterly Financials

Values in thousands 2025-06-30 2025-03-31 2024-12-31 2024-09-30
Revenue
$836
$868
$253
$987
Gross Profit
790
824
195
919
EBITDA
-19,327
-18,921
-16,593
-16,266
EBIT
-19,327
-19,004
-16,677
-16,342
Net Income
-19,363
-18,755
-16,155
-15,426
Net Change In Cash
836
868
253
987
Free Cash Flow
-15,561
-16,728
-13,644
-13,768
Cash
18,749
18,348
22,261
25,605
Basic Shares
38,392
38,235
38,064
37,621

Annual Financials

Values in thousands 2024-12-31 2023-12-31 2022-12-31 2021-12-31
Revenue
$2,638
$2,760
$3,533
$-782
Gross Profit
2,434
2,574
3,211
-981
EBITDA
-64,301
-51,219
-32,435
-21,618
EBIT
-64,609
-51,506
-32,657
-21,799
Net Income
-61,024
-49,120
-33,608
-23,014
Net Change In Cash
2,638
2,760
3,533
-782
Free Cash Flow
-50,847
-46,205
-29,880
-19,703
Cash
22,261
30,559
19,784
9,938
Basic Shares
36,821
33,225
14,988
20,450

Earnings Calls

Quarter EPS
2025-06-30
-$0.50
2025-03-31
-$0.49
2024-12-31
-$0.42
2024-09-30
-$0.41